1. Create a wordpress blog if you don't already have one.
     nb: use the wordpress website so as to be sure and have the 2.1b version
of the leading blog engine
2. Navigate to the url above to create new categories.

In firefox (where the creation form works), entering a "Category Name" creates
a drop down list of related tags (fetched via an ajax look up of existing
tags), and pressing "Add Category" adds the category to your blog correctly.

In safari, the ajax drop down doesn't work, and pressing "Add category" just
relaods this page with blank form values
